Does Advantage kill flea larvae?

0

Yes, one of the most notable benefits of Advantage is that it is larvicidal. Flea larvae that lurk where your pet plays and sleeps are killed within 20 minutes after coming in contact with Advantage2. This larvicidal effect and the speed of kill of Advantage reduces the need for other environmental flea control products or growth inhibitors. It also inhibits larval development in the pet’s surroundings by greater than 99 percent3. 2Mehlhorn, H., Menke, H., Hansen, O., Effect of Imidacloprid on Adult and Larval Stages of the Flea Ctenocephalides felis after In vivo and In vitro Application, a Light- and Electron-microscopy Study, Parasitology Research, 85:625-637, 1999. 3Hopkins, T.J., Woodley, I., and Gyr, P. (1997) Imidacloprid Topical Formulation: Larvicidal Effect against Ctenocephalides felis in the Surroundings of Treated Dogs, Australian Veterinarian Practitioner, 1996, Vol. 26, p. 210.
